Apa itu TCP/IP dan Bagaimana Cara Kerjanya? + Model Referensi TCP/IP

oleh Ajay Nager - Terakhir diperbarui

Apa itu TCP/IP? TCP/IP adalah seperangkat aturan yang memungkinkan komputer untuk berkomunikasi satu sama lain melalui jaringan seperti Internet.

Jelajahi Artikel

Kita, manusia, berkomunikasi satu sama lain untuk berbagi sudut pandang kita dan memahami sudut pandang orang lain karena segala sesuatu tidak dapat dibagikan tanpa komunikasi apa pun. Seperti manusia, komputer juga perlu berkomunikasi dengan komputer lain, dan untuk ini, kita perlu memiliki sarana agar data dapat dengan mudah dibagikan antar komputer. Manusia berkomunikasi menggunakan bahasa mereka sendiri, dan bahkan saat ini, semua komputer menggunakan TCP atau IP untuk berkomunikasi satu sama lain. Anda semua pasti pernah mendengar nama TCP atau IP pada satu waktu atau lainnya. Jika Anda belum pernah mendengarnya, hari ini di artikel ini, kami akan memberi Anda informasi tentang TCP atau IP, Seperti Apa itu? Dan apa pekerjaannya? Sebelum melangkah lebih jauh, Anda semua dipersilakan untuk Meowdroid. Jadi, Pertama-tama, kita akan tahu apa itu TCP atau IP?

Apa itu TCP/IP?

Bentuk lengkap TCP adalah Transmission Control Protocol, dan IP adalah Internet Protocol.

TCP atau IP adalah seperangkat aturan yang memungkinkan komputer untuk berkomunikasi satu sama lain melalui jaringan seperti Internet. Namun, komputer sendiri mampu melakukan ribuan tugas. Tetapi kekuatannya yang sebenarnya hanya diketahui ketika satu komputer dapat berkomunikasi dengan komputer lain. Kita melakukan apa saja dengan menggunakan komputer melalui jaringan, seperti mengirim email, menonton Netflix, mengobrol dari situs jejaring sosial, dll. Komputer yang berbeda berkomunikasi satu sama lain. Dalam semua tugas ini, terlepas dari negara tempat komputer tersebut berada. Komputer dapat berasal dari perusahaan mana pun, dan apa pun sistem operasi yang digunakan di dalamnya, komputer dapat berkomunikasi dengan bantuan protokol. Protokol adalah seperangkat aturan dan prosedur yang harus diikuti oleh setiap perangkat agar dapat berkomunikasi dengan sukses.

Misalnya, seseorang mengikuti aturan untuk berbicara dengan orang lain di mana dia tahu bagaimana menghadapi orang lain dan bagaimana cara berbicara. Dengan cara yang sama, aturan telah dibuat untuk bagaimana satu komputer harus berkomunikasi dengan komputer lain. Kelompok aturan ini disebut TCP atau IP.

TCP atau IP adalah protokol standar yang melaluinya informasi dipertukarkan antara jaringan Internet atau perangkat Internet lainnya. Protokol ini mengeluarkan pedoman yang diikuti oleh perusahaan-perusahaan ketika membuat perangkat komputer dan perangkat keras mereka. Implementasi TCP atau IP bekerja sama untuk hampir semua jenis perangkat keras dan sistem operasi. Oleh karena itu semua jenis jaringan dapat terhubung satu sama lain menggunakan TCP atau IP. Mereka digunakan untuk mengirim data dengan aman.

Melalui protokol-protokol ini, informasi apa pun mencapai dari satu tempat ke tempat lain di Internet. Ketika kita mengunggah atau mengunduh data apa pun dari komputer kita, proses itu dikendalikan melalui TCP atau IP. Ketika file apa pun diunduh atau diunggah dari internet, proses ini dilakukan dalam bentuk paket. Paket-paket ini berisi sekelompok data, dan tugas TCP adalah mengontrol paket-paket ini hanya ketika mereka diunduh dan diunggah ke komputer kita.

Bagaimana Cara Kerja TCP/IP?

Protokol komunikasi yang digunakan oleh Internet adalah TCP atau IP. Protokol-protokol ini mengirimkan informasi antara dua komputer dan menyediakan fasilitas komunikasi. Protokol-protokol ini menjaga keamanan data di Internet dan mengirimkan data tersebut ke lokasi tetapnya. Protokol ini dibagi menjadi dua bagian.

protokol dua bagian
  • Bagian pertama adalah TCP yang berperan untuk membagi data menjadi bagian-bagian yang lebih kecil yang digunakan untuk mentransfer data melalui Internet. TCP sangat membantu dalam pengiriman pesan dari satu file ke file lainnya.
  • Bagian kedua adalah IP yang menyediakan alamat paket yang dipecah oleh TCP sehingga setiap paket dirutekan dengan benar.

Ini berarti bahwa TCP membagi seluruh data menjadi paket data yang lebih kecil dan mengirimkannya ke Internet. Sekarang IP mentransmisikan data ini ke titik tujuannya, yang membangun komunikasi antara Internet dan jaringan. Dalam kedua protokol ini, komunikasi tidak mungkin terjadi tanpa internet. Protokol ini digunakan di komputer regional yang terhubung ke Internet, apakah itu laptop, komputer pribadi, atau superkomputer. Ini berlaku sama untuk semua dan digunakan di setiap jaringan yang terhubung ke Internet. Protokol jaringan yang paling penting adalah TCP atau IP, yang dengan sendirinya terdiri dari banyak protokol; oleh karena itu disebut TCP atau IP protocol suite atau Model referensi TCP/IP.

rangkaian protokol tcp ip

Model Referensi TCP/IP

lapisan model referensi tcp ip

Model ini terdiri dari empat lapisan yang membantu dalam menyelesaikan pekerjaan protokol. Ketika TCP mengambil data dari pengirim, membaginya ke dalam kantong-kantong, dan mengirimkan paket-paket ini ke penerima. Pekerjaan komunikasi dibagi ke dalam semua lapisan. Selain itu, pekerjaan semua lapisan ini juga sangat berbeda satu sama lain. Nama lapisan-lapisan ini adalah Application Layer, Transport Layer, Internet Layer, dan yang keempat adalah Network Access Layer. Jadi mari kita pahami dulu apa itu Application Layer?

Lapisan Aplikasi

Lapisan ini adalah lapisan teratas dari model referensi TCP/IP. Lapisan ini membantu menyediakan layanan jaringan ke aplikasi komputer dan menyediakan antarmuka untuk komunikasi kepada pengguna. Dalam hal ini, pengguna bekerja dengan berbagai aplikasinya seperti browser, FTP, email, dll. Tugas lapisan ini adalah mengirim data ke lapisan transport dan membiarkannya menerima data. Lapisan ini menggunakan banyak protokol seperti HTTP, DNS, FTP, SMTP, SNMP. Lapisan aplikasi mengirim data ke lapisan transport dan menerima data.

lapisan aplikasi

Lapisan transportasi

Lapisan ini bertanggung jawab untuk transmisi data. Fungsinya adalah untuk menentukan komunikasi antara komputer host yang berbeda pada jaringan. Lapisan transport juga memiliki pengecekan kesalahan dan kontrol aliran sehingga setiap data antara dua komunikasi dapat mencapai penerima dan pengirim yang benar.

Lapisan Transportasi

Dua protokol utama yang bekerja di lapisan ini adalah TCP (Transmission Control Protocol) dan UDP (User Data Village Protocol). Pada lapisan ini, informasi yang cukup banyak yang dikirim dalam protokol TCP dan UDP diterima dari lapisan aplikasi dan dibagi menjadi potongan-potongan yang lebih kecil, dan dikirim ke lapisan Internet. TCP adalah protokol yang lebih handal dan berorientasi pada koneksi karena TCP mengatur koneksi sebelum mengirimkan data dan mengirimkan data hanya setelah koneksi yang handal. TCP menjamin kedatangan paket data. Itulah sebabnya TCP disebut protokol yang andal. UDP adalah protokol connectionless karena UDP tidak membuat koneksi untuk transmisi data dan tidak menjamin transmisi data. Itu sebabnya protokol UDP juga disebut protokol yang tidak dapat diandalkan, tetapi TCP bekerja lebih lambat daripada UDP.

TCP Vs UDP

Lapisan Internet

Lapisan ini menyediakan komunikasi tanpa koneksi dalam jaringan. Fungsinya adalah untuk menghubungkan jaringan atau host yang berbeda bersama-sama untuk komunikasi. Mengontrol pergerakan kantong dalam jaringan juga merupakan fungsi dari lapisan ini. Dalam hal ini, informasi diterima dari lapisan transport dalam potongan-potongan kecil. Selain itu, data dikemas dalam bentuk datagram IP. Data ini disimpan berisi sumber datagram dan alamat IP tujuan sehingga data dapat dengan mudah dikirim dan diterima.

Lapisan Internet

Lapisan Internet terdiri dari beberapa protokol utama seperti Internet Protocol, Internet Control Message Protocol, Address Resolution Protocol, Reserve Address Resolution Protocol, dan Internet Group Management Protocol.

Lapisan Akses Jaringan

Lapisan ini adalah lapisan terbawah dari model referensi TCP/IP. Lapisan akses jaringan menggambarkan bagaimana data dikirim melintasi jaringan. Dalam hal ini, beberapa perangkat jaringan seperti NIC, Wi-Fi, Bluetooth, DSL, dll., digunakan untuk menghubungkan berbagai komputer ke server. Lapisan ini menyediakan fasilitas bagi komputer kita untuk mengirim atau menerima paket data dari komputer server atau komputer lain. Data yang ada di lapisan ini berbentuk paket. Dan itu adalah pekerjaan lapisan jaringan untuk mengangkut paket ini dari sumber ke tujuan.

Lapisan Akses Jaringan

Dengan cara ini, TCP atau IP menyelesaikan tugas mentransmisikan informasi dari pengirim ke penerima dan dari penerima ke pengirim dengan membangun komunikasi melalui internet dengan bantuan keempat lapisan ini.

Kesimpulan

Saya harap Anda telah mendapatkan semua informasi yang terkait dengan TCP atau IP dan cara kerjanya dalam jaringan dari artikel ini. Itu selalu menjadi upaya kami bahwa Anda bisa mendapatkan informasi lengkap tentang topik yang diberikan melalui artikel kami sehingga Anda tidak perlu pergi ke tempat lain. Jika Anda memiliki masalah terkait artikel ini, Anda dapat memberi tahu kami di kotak komentar di bawah ini untuk menyelesaikan masalah Anda sesegera mungkin. Dengan ini, jika Anda menyukai artikel kami ini, maka pasti membagikannya. Semoga harimu menyenangkan!

Ulasan & Diskusi